Lexington HS coach charged with statutory rape
HENDERSON COUNTY, Tenn. — A coach at Lexington High School has been arrested on statutory rape charges.
Adam Yates, 34, is facing two counts of statutory rape, according to Henderson County Sheriff Brian Duke.
Yates has been released on a $5,000 bond. He is scheduled to be arraigned at 8 a.m. Tuesday.
Duke said the sheriff’s office was asked to investigate earlier this week. He said he believes at this time that there is one alleged victim.
